India’s Himalayan belt is home to some of the most charming hill stations, and among them, Manali and Dharamshala are two names that often leave travellers wondering: Which one should I visit? Both nestled in the picturesque landscapes of Himachal Pradesh, these destinations offer serene mountain views, cool weather, and rich cultural experiences, but they cater to different moods and travel styles.
In this detailed comparison, we break down what each location has to offer so you can decide which hill station is the best fit for your next escape to the mountains.

Manali, located in the Kullu Valley at an altitude of around 2,050 meters, is a lively resort town known for its snow-capped peaks, adventure activities, and vibrant tourist scene. It has grown over the years into a favourite getaway for honeymooners, families, backpackers, and solo travellers.
From the bustling streets of Mall Road to the ancient Hadimba Temple and panoramic drives to Solang Valley and Rohtang Pass, Manali has something for everyone. Its cold weather and proximity to adventure hubs make it one of the most visited destinations in North India.

Located in the Kangra Valley and nestled under the Dhauladhar mountain range, Dharamshala is a peaceful hill station known for its Tibetan culture, meditation retreats, and scenic trails. It is also the home of the Dalai Lama, making it a spiritual haven for many.
While Lower Dharamshala is more urban, McLeod Ganj, a suburb perched higher up, is the real traveller’s hub, full of monasteries, cafes, yoga centres, and bookstores. The atmosphere is calm, reflective, and incredibly welcoming.

Both Manali and Dharamshala offer unforgettable experiences, but in different ways.
Choose Manali if you're looking for adrenaline-pumping activities, snowy landscapes, lively cafes, and easy access to major adventure hubs like Rohtang and Solang Valley. It’s ideal for couples, first-timers, and adventure seekers.
Choose Dharamshala if you're in the mood for calm, introspection, spirituality, and a slower pace. It’s perfect for solo travellers, backpackers, cultural enthusiasts, and those looking for peace.
Still undecided? Why not visit both, they’re just a scenic 7–8-hour drive apart and together offer the best of Himachal Pradesh in one unforgettable journey. Start your trip with the adventure and energy of Manali, then wind down with the calm and culture of Dharamshala.
This combination gives you the perfect mix of thrill and tranquillity. Whether it’s your first time in the mountains or your tenth, this dual-destination route promises something new every time.
